Maple Energy to get more than half of its revenue from ethanol this year

February 18, 2013 |

In Peru, Maple Energy expects to get more than half of its revenue this year from ethanol sales, a huge difference from last year when petroleum products made up 99% of its gross receipts. The company can produce and transport ethanol to Europe for about half of what it can make selling the fuel in Rotterdam. Its cane production should reach 150 million metric tons this year.
